解压MinGW-W64 环境变量相关 MinGW-W64 存放位置 MinGW-W64 解压后,将 mingw64 文件夹中的所有文件拷贝到 LLVM 的安装目录下(D:\Program Files\LLVM)。 拷贝mingw64 文件夹中的所有文件 拷贝mingw64 文件夹中的所有文件放到该目录下 由于没有冲突,mingw64 文件夹中的所有文件拷贝到 LLVM后,显示如下图示。 合...
首先下载并安装 Visual Studio Code、LLVM 和 MinGW-W64。Visual Studio Code的下载链接为:VSCodeUserSetup-x64-1.76.2.exe,提取码:p2i9。安装时建议勾选“启用文件夹快速打开”选项。下载 LLVM 后解压并将其安装到D盘。下载并解压 MinGW-W64 GCC-8.1.0,将其内容拷贝到LLVM的安装目录下。添 vscode+clang+llv...
首先下载并安装 Visual Studio Code、LLVM 和 MinGW-W64。Visual Studio Code的下载链接为:VSCodeUserSetup-x64-1.76.2.exe,提取码:p2i9。安装时建议勾选“启用文件夹快速打开”选项。下载 LLVM 后解压并将其安装到D盘。下载并解压 MinGW-W64 GCC-8.1.0,将其内容拷贝到LLVM的安装目录下。添...
本文开发环境是window 10,安装了LLVM16.0.0和vscode 1.76.2,安装的插件主要有:C/C++、clangd和Chinese (Simplified) (简体中文) Language Pack for Visual Studio Code,打算采用clangd对代码进行编译。如下图示。 vscode 插件 MinGW-W64 的版本是x86_64-posix-seh-rev0,并且将mingw64中的所有文件都放在LLVM的安装...
编译器目前使用的是llvm-MinGW-msvcrt:Releases · mstorsjo/llvm-mingw (github.com) LVGL官方提供了vscode的demo:lvgl/lv_port_pc_vscode (github.com),不过官方只在linux和mac做了适配,在windows下还需要自己修改下参数 LVGL在vscode的仿真是基于SDL的,因此也需要下载下Releases · libsdl-org/SDL (github.com...
使用Vscode进行FreeRTOS开发和仿真. 关键词:freertos,vscode,llvm,cmake,windows 环境配置 编译器目前使用的是llvm-MinGW-msvcrt:Releases · mstorsjo/llvm-mingw (github.com) FreeRTOS使用的最新版20240601-LTS:Release 202406.01-LTS · FreeRTOS/FreeRTOS-LTS (github.com) ...
安装MinGW: Download MinGW页面往下翻,找到x86_64-win32-seh,原地址下载太慢,这里给个蓝奏下载 下载完后解压,将解压后的东西全部剪切粘贴到之前LLVM的安装路径下,会发现文件夹的名字一致,内容不冲突。 检测环境变量 打开命令行 输入clang -v gcc -v
早年的开发工具还没那么成熟、好用,Dev C++ 解决了初学者难以上手的问题, 集成了 MinGW 编译器、GDB 调试器和 AStyle 格式整理器等工具,支持代码高亮、语法检查、调试等功能 关键它是开源项目,避免了商业授权的额外费用。 也就是说,更加强大而专业并且方便的不免费,免费的不够方便和足够强大。然而,现在早已不存在...
Windows配置在WSL2中,优先推荐使用官方MSVC,可通过选择“C++桌面开发”安装相关工具包,而非完整Visual Studio。确保使用Developer Command Prompt for VS 2022,避免手动添加PATH环境变量。通过Scoop或直接下载安装XMake,确保在命令行中能方便地使用。MacOS配置使用Clang-LLVM工具链,可通过Homebrew安装XCode和 ...
VSCode运行C语言需要MinGW(Windows)、GCC或Clang编译器。 对于MinGW,它是一个适用于Windows系统的编译器套件,提供了将C源代码编译为可执行文件的能力。它包括了GCC(GNU Compiler Collection),这是用于编译包括C在内的多种编程语言的编译器系统。MinGW利用Windows API,允许C源代码能够在Windows平台上编译和运行。它是一...